Nikons main news at CES is the D3300 DSLR, but its making a more unusual announcement as well. The Japanese camera giant has revealed that its working on the Nikon D4S, an upgrade to its current flagship DSLR, the two-year-old D4. Nikon says the D4S will feature improved image quality thanks to a new image processor, and the autofocus system has also received a boost. Nikon isnt letting on when the D4S will be released, or how much it will cost.
